Fort Royal, a stunning fortress located in the historic city of Dubrovnik, Croatia, is a beacon of history and architectural brilliance. Constructed in the 17th century, this fortress was strategically built to protect the city from invasions and has stood the test of time, offering visitors a glimpse into the past. As you traverse its stone pathways, you will be captivated by the bre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ding landscape, including the shimmering Adriatic Sea and the lush greenery of the nearby islands. The fort's imposing walls and well-preserved structures provide a perfect backdrop for photography and exploration. Inside Fort Royal, visitors can discover various historical artifacts and exhibits that narrate the story of Dubrovnik's rich maritime history and its significance in the region. The impressive architecture reflects a blend of Renaissance and Baroque styles, showcasing the skill and craftsmanship of the era. With its strategic location, Fort Royal offers an ideal spot for sunset viewing, where the sky transforms into a canvas of vibrant colors, making it a favorite among locals and tourists alike. Local tips
- Visit during sunrise or sunset for breathtaking views and fewer crowds.
- Wear comfortable shoes, as the terrain can be uneven and steep.
- Bring a camera to capture the stunning vistas and historical architecture.
- Check the opening hours in advance, as they may vary by season.
- Consider combining your visit with a guided tour to learn more about the fortress's history.
